Families are growing, dynamic systems. They have distinct stages that are developmental. Much like a tree, each stage builds on the last and provides the base for the future! When problems and conflict occur, the family must learn from failure, resolving conflicts and forgiving, and get back to growing. If not, the family will arrest and stay at the same inadequate problem-solving pattern. Blame, shame and distrust began, and dying sets in.
Healthy families work because they have values of love, integrity, open communication and respect for others! Healthy families are safe to learn to love, fail and feel accepted.
